Anime Crossover TCEAM 2.7 V9 Mugen Android Update: Everything You Need to Know The world of fan-made fighting games has exploded in recent years, and at the forefront of this movement is Mugen — a customizable 2D fighting game engine that allows fans to pit their favorite characters against each other regardless of their original series. Among the most ambitious projects is TCEAM (The Crusade of Epic Anime Masters) . With the latest Anime Crossover TCEAM 2.7 V9 Mugen Android update , mobile gamers can now experience a colossal anime showdown right on their smartphones. What Is TCEAM Mugen? TCEAM is a fan-made crossover fighting game built on the Mugen engine. Unlike official games such as Jump Force or Dragon Ball FighterZ , TCEAM is not bound by licensing restrictions, which means creators can add hundreds of characters from virtually any anime, manga, or even video games. The project has grown through community contributions, with each version adding more characters, stages, and gameplay improvements.
